If you liked midian more than dusk you will really love this album as it is more "goth" than midian. Most of the songs that are about two minutes or less are actually the profesional orcestra and choir that sony paid for. They do a excellent job of making atmosphere and on their own make for a very dark romantic songs. The production values are far better than previous albums. THe line noise that you could pick up from the recording (its not my speakers as they are Klipsch) is fully gone and everything is crisp and clear. Now for Cradle Of Filth themselves its kind of a mixed bag. Dani's vocals become more and more clear which pisses me off but he still has the momeny of low growls that go into high pitches screaming in no time which is pretty uniquely Dani. Wether you like it or not is you own personal choice. Personally the only song I liked it on was Mannequin. With Gian out of the band the guitars do seem to be lacking but Paul does a good job of trying to maintain the mteal edge. Still the guitars are way to chopy and more of mudvayns "dig" and the band disturbed than I would have liked it to been. Although in certain songs the sound really does belong as in Babylon A.D., its just sounds right. Overall I think the Atmopshere of the Choir and Orestra help add a ton of atomsphere and if you loved that about midian you will surely love this album. Oh in my opinion Mannequin is the stand out track in this album as they harmonize the sara jezebels vocals with the guitars for a awesome chorus. But back to the point. If you like hardcore black metal pass this up as it will be ever more reason to hate COF. If you like experimantal music and what COF does and enjoyed their later albums but this as you can see what they do, they do realyl really well.
